The 51st Stanbic Uganda Cup is offering an interesting event while the Round of 32 drew to a finish with spectacular results. Features of this level of the game were fierce combat, unexpected surprises, and the perseverance of top teams battling for glory.
One of the unforgettable moments happened at Luzira Prisons Stadium when Maroons upset Wakiso Giants in an exciting penalty shootout. Maroons won 4-2 on penalty marks after a goalless draw in regular time. With a 2-0 setback to Blacks Power at MTN Omondi Stadium, NEC, the finalist from the past season, suffered an unplanned farewell.
Together with other top-flight teams such as SC Villa, Vipers SC, and KCCA FC, defending champions Kitara FC moved fairly to the next round. Their development highlights the intense nature of the event and gets the ground ready for the Round of 16 draw that is ahead.

During regular time, Maroons and Wakiso Giants battled to a goalless draw at Luzira Prisons Stadium. Both teams battled to break the impasse in this tactical encounter. During the penalty shootout, Maroons maintained composure to guarantee a 4-2 triumph, increasing the suspense.
For Maroons, this victory was a major turning point since it kept their tournament dreams alive and sent them to the next round.
At MTN Omondi Stadium, NEC also suffered an amazing 2-0 loss to Blacks Power. The determined side that seized important opportunities outmatched NEC, the finalist from last season. The triumph of Black Power rocked the tournament and demonstrated that underdogs are capable of rising to meet challenges.
This outcome not only eliminated a strong candidate but also underlined the competitive character of the round draw. Every game is a struggle; hence, no team should undervalue their opponent.
Match | Venue | Result |
Maroons vs. Wakiso Giants | Luzira Prisons Stadium | 0-0 (4-2 penalties) |
NEC vs. Blacks Power | MTN Omondi Stadium | 0-2 |

Rising stars as well as seasoned champs meet in the Round of 16. This phase of the 51st Stanbic Uganda Cup emphasizes the mix of ambition and experience as new competitors and old powerhouses get ready for fierce contests.
Teams like KCCA FC and SC Villa have solidified their legacies at this event. Nine-time winner SC Villa keeps proving their supremacy. With a record 10 titles, KCCA FC is still a strong team in the league.
Other teams, including Vipers SC and URA FC, have also advanced rather significantly. Their constant performance in the Uganda Cup round bet on their dedication to quality. These groups provide the following step with a richness of experience.
The progress of FUFA Big League teams gives the competition an interesting dynamic. Clubs that have challenged expectations include Kaaro Karungi, Blacks Power, and Gaddafi FC. Their path to the Round of 16 is evidence of their will and ability.
Among the unexpected qualifiers are also Kataka FC and Rwenzori Lions. Their performance in the last game shows they can compete with the best. The following round is very interesting because of this mix of young ability and seasoned champs.
